The Paul Winchell and Jerry Mahoney Show

The Paul Winchell and Jerry Mahoney Show (previously titled as The Speidel Show until 1954) was a U.S. television program broadcast on NBC from Monday, September 18, 1950 to 1956. Paul Winchell and Jerry Mahoney Show was watched by a total number of 9,639,000 people (31.5% rating) per episode, as of the average seasonal audience measurement for the period ending .
